A time for mercy / John Grisham.
Material type:
TextPublisher: New York : Doubleday Books, 2020Edition: First EditionDescription: 464 pages ; 24 cmContent type: text Media type: unmediated Carrier type: volumeISBN: 9780385545969Subject(s): Brigance, Jake (Fictitious character) -- Fiction | Criminal defense lawyers -- Mississippi -- Fiction | Trials (Murder) -- Fiction | Mississippi -- FictionGenre/Form: Legal fiction (Literature) | Thrillers (Fiction) | Detective and mystery fiction. Summary: Court-appointed lawyer Jake Brigance puts his career, his financial security, and the safety of his family on the line to defend a sixteen-year-old suspect who is accused of killing a local deputy and is facing the death penalty.
